Located in the Channel Pointe Plaza, Fitness 19 offers a welcoming atmosphere with an array of fitness classes, including popular Zumba and boot camps. The gym is known for its friendly and knowledgeable staff who create a community-like environment, making members feel at home. The gym also prides itself on cleanliness and an accommodating team.
Although Fitness 19 boasts a range of equipment and affordable rates, it faces challenges with space and crowding, particularly during peak hours. Some members have reported issues with specific staff behavior and cancellation policies. Overall, Fitness 19 remains a solid option for those seeking a clean and welcoming gym experience.
